Output 5d3b524e0c317107b13fe0e54320febbdff4790370fbb33ce53fa7889194f657:1

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08f31075e95f01bededc8d4d69c3c0f72c139b2e OP_EQUAL
address
32WLWUudRSRmKu8QJ599HN1pgPyWc7K7yN
transaction
5d3b524e0c317107b13fe0e54320febbdff4790370fbb33ce53fa7889194f657
spent
true